Construction Manager / Lead QA Inspector

Upper Trinity Regional Water District – Lake Ralph Hall
Ladonia, TX
07.2023 - 01.2026
  • Lake Ralph Hall project includes construction of dam, 17,000 acre reservoir, pump station, meter building and pipeline for 54mgd water supply. Pipeline project included 32 miles of 66-inch to 72-inch C200 Steel Pipeline, an 1,800LF TBM 102" ID tunnel at 90VF below grade, 25 hand dug 86"ID tunnels (2,700LF total), two 66" Gate Valves w/ vaults and a 13-acre balancing reservoir. The pipeline portion consisted of 7 separate segments with 3 different companies installing. The projects was constructed using CMAR delivery. I served as the resident project representative, in the roles of CM, Lead Inspector, QM project coordinator and point of contact for the PM with primary responsibility for construction quality assurance and coordination of project inspections. I managed & mentored a team of 8 resident project representatives throughout the project.

Sr Inspector / Resident Project Representative

Tarrant Regional Water District, Integrated Pipeline Project, Section 19 Long Tunnel Crossing Project, Henderson Co/Anderson Co, Texas
Frankston, TX
07.2022 - 03.2023
  • I served as Resident Project Representative for construction of a 100” dia. micro-tunnel (MTBM) crossing under SH-155, ran parallel to Frankston, TX, ISD and under multiple utilities. The crossing consisted of a 910LF long drive tunnel and used 1.0WT Permalok steel casing. I served as a Sr resident project representative and point of contact for the CM with primary responsibility for daily construction quality assurance, ground monitoring and PayApp quantity verification.
